gdb/testsuite: Remove duplicates from gdb.base/solib-display.exp

When running the testsuite, I have:

    Running .../gdb/testsuite/gdb.base/solib-display.exp ...
    DUPLICATE: gdb.base/solib-display.exp: NO: break 25
    DUPLICATE: gdb.base/solib-display.exp: NO: continue
    DUPLICATE: gdb.base/solib-display.exp: IN: break 25
    DUPLICATE: gdb.base/solib-display.exp: IN: continue
    DUPLICATE: gdb.base/solib-display.exp: SEP: break 25
    DUPLICATE: gdb.base/solib-display.exp: SEP: continue

The 'break 25' appears because the test inserts two breakpoints at the
same location.  Fix this by only inserting the breakpoint once.

Fix the 'continue' DUPLICATE by giving a phony name to the second
continue: 'continue two'.

While at it, this commit also removes a trailing space.

Tested on x86_64-linux.
